手机如何搭建服务器
-
要在手机上搭建服务器,你需要按照以下步骤进行操作:
1.选择合适的服务器软件:首先,你需要选择一个适合手机的服务器软件。常用的手机服务器软件包括KSWEB、Palapa Web Server、Servers Ultimate等。根据你的需求,选择一个功能齐全且易于使用的软件。
2.下载并安装服务器软件:在手机上进入应用商店(如苹果App Store或安卓Google Play)搜索选中的服务器软件,然后下载并安装到手机上。
3.设置服务器软件:打开安装后的服务器软件,根据软件提供的操作指南进行设置。通常,你需要选择一个服务器引擎(如Apache、Nginx等),设置主机名、端口号等参数。同时,你还可以设置服务器的根目录、虚拟主机、SSL证书等。
4.配置服务器端口映射:如果你要让外部设备(如电脑)能够访问手机上的服务器,你需要在路由器上进行端口映射配置。在路由器管理界面中,找到端口映射(或者叫端口转发)的选项,将手机服务器的端口号映射到外部设备上。
5.上传网站文件:将你的网站文件上传到手机服务器的根目录中。可以使用FTP工具(如FileZilla、WinSCP等)连接手机服务器,然后将文件上传到指定目录中。
6.测试服务器的连接:打开浏览器,输入手机服务器的IP地址(或者域名)和端口号,查看是否能够访问到你上传的网站页面。如果能够正常显示网站内容,说明手机服务器搭建成功。
总结:
通过以上步骤,你可以在手机上搭建一个简单的服务器,并将网站文件上传到服务器上。需要注意的是,由于手机的配置有限,所以手机服务器通常适用于小型个人网站或者本地测试环境,如果有大量的流量或者复杂的功能需求,建议使用专业的服务器。
1年前 -
搭建手机服务器可以让我们在手机上运行和托管网站、应用程序和其他网络服务。虽然手机服务器的性能和稳定性可能无法与专业服务器相媲美,但对于个人和小型项目来说,它是一个便捷且经济实惠的选择。以下是搭建手机服务器的步骤和要点:
-
选择适当的操作系统:首先,确定您希望在手机上运行的操作系统。目前,Android系统是最常用的选择,因为它开放且易于定制。您可以考虑使用一些已经为手机优化的Android发行版,如LineageOS或Resurrection Remix。
-
安装必要的软件:在您选择的操作系统上,安装必要的软件以搭建服务器。例如,您可能需要安装web服务器软件(如Apache、Nginx),数据库软件(如MySQL、PostgreSQL)和PHP解释器(如PHP-FPM)。
-
配置网络设置:确保在手机上配置正确的网络设置以让其他设备能够访问您的服务器。通常,您需要将手机连接到您的路由器,并分配一个固定的内部IP地址给手机。此外,您可能还需要在路由器上设置端口转发以将外部请求转发到手机服务器。
-
配置安全设置:请记住,在搭建服务器时,安全非常重要。确保在手机上配置防火墙以阻止潜在的攻击和恶意访问。另外,定期更新和维护您的服务器软件以确保安全性。
-
上传和测试网站/应用程序:一旦您的服务器配置完毕,您可以将您的网站或应用程序上传到服务器并进行测试。您可以使用FTP、SSH等协议将文件上传到手机服务器上,然后使用浏览器或其他工具进行访问和测试。
此外,还有一些其他的注意事项和建议:
- 考虑服务器的硬件限制:尽管现代手机的硬件性能得到了显著提升,但与专业服务器相比,它们仍然有一些限制。例如,手机的处理能力、内存和硬盘空间可能有限,这可能会影响服务器的性能和承载能力。
- 节约电池寿命:运行服务器会消耗手机的电池寿命。因此,建议在使用手机作为服务器时使用外部电源供电,以确保系统的稳定并避免电池耗尽。
- 注意合法性:在搭建服务器时,请确保您的操作是合法的并符合您所在地的法律要求。特别是在涉及用户数据、隐私和版权等方面,请遵循相关的法规和规定。
最后,需要指出的是,手机服务器主要适用于个人或小型项目,并且可能无法满足高负载或大规模应用的需求。如果您计划扩展到更大的项目,建议考虑使用专业服务器提供商或云服务提供商提供的托管解决方案。
1年前 -
-
搭建手机服务器可以提供许多便利,例如在手机上运行自己的网站、搭建个人的云存储空间或者在局域网内共享资源等。下面是一种常见的手机搭建服务器的方法和操作流程:
步骤一:准备工作
-
确认手机运行系统的种类,例如Android、iOS等。
-
确认手机的网络连接方式,可以是Wi-Fi、蜂窝网络或者通过USB连接到电脑。
步骤二:选择合适的服务器软件
-
根据手机所运行的操作系统选择合适的服务器软件。常见的服务器软件有Apache、Nginx、Tomcat等。Android系统上可以选择Termux等终端模拟器,它支持安装和运行许多常见的服务器软件。
-
根据自己的需求选择合适的服务器软件。例如,如果您需要搭建网站,可以选择Apache或Nginx;如果需要运行Java应用程序,可以选择Tomcat等。
步骤三:安装和配置服务器软件
-
打开手机的应用商店,搜索并下载合适的服务器软件。
-
安装完毕后,打开服务器软件并按照提示进行配置。一般情况下,您需要设置服务器的监听端口、文件路径和访问权限等。
步骤四:配置网络环境
-
如果您使用的是Wi-Fi连接,确保手机和其他设备都连接到同一个局域网中。
-
如果您使用的是蜂窝网络,需要在路由器上进行端口转发设置。首先,为手机分配一个静态IP地址(可以在手机的网络设置中进行)。然后,在路由器的管理界面中进行端口转发设置,将外部访问请求转发到手机的静态IP地址和服务器软件监听的端口上。
-
如果您使用USB连接到电脑,只需要确保手机和电脑能够正常连接。
步骤五:测试服务器是否能够正常工作
-
在同一局域网内的设备上,打开浏览器并输入手机的IP地址和端口号(例如http://192.168.0.100:8080),如果能够访问服务器软件默认的欢迎页面,则表示服务器已经搭建成功。
-
如果无法访问,请检查服务器软件的配置和网络环境的设置是否正确。
步骤六:配置和管理服务器
-
根据不同的服务器软件,您可以配置和管理您的服务器。例如,您可以添加网站的文件,修改配置文件,查看服务器的日志等。
-
如果您需要搭建更高级的功能和服务,可以参考服务器软件的官方文档或网络上的教程进行配置。
总结:
搭建手机服务器的方法大体上包括准备工作、选择合适的服务器软件、安装和配置服务器软件、配置网络环境、测试服务器是否能够正常工作以及配置和管理服务器。通过以上步骤,您可以在手机上搭建自己的服务器,并提供一些便利的服务。不过需要注意的是,手机的性能和稳定性相对较低,适合小规模的应用场景,对于大型和高负载的应用,建议使用专业的服务器设备。
1年前 -